Accreditation: Ensuring Program Quality and Industry Recognition
One of the most critical factors when selecting an online master’s in engineering is program accreditation. Accreditation serves as an external validation that a program meets rigorous academic and professional standards, ensuring you receive a quality education recognized by employers and licensure boards. In the United States, the Engineering Accreditation Commission of ABET is the gold standard: ABET-accredited online engineering programs adhere to criteria in areas such as curriculum, faculty qualifications, student outcomes, and continuous improvement.
Choosing an ABET-accredited online engineering program guarantees that:
- Coursework aligns with industry expectations in disciplines like mechanical, electrical, and civil engineering.
- Credits transfer smoothly between institutions, protecting your investment if you change schools.
- Graduates are eligible to sit for the Fundamentals of Engineering (FE) exam, a key step toward professional licensure.
- Employers—particularly in Dearborn’s automotive and aerospace sectors—recognize and value your degree.
Before enrolling, verify accreditation status by visiting the ABET directory or each institution’s accreditation page. Keep in mind that while affordability is important, opting for the lowest-cost option without accreditation can jeopardize licensure and career mobility. Program Accreditation and Quality Assurance
Ensuring that your online master’s in engineering program holds proper accreditation is essential for degree recognition, licensure preparation, and employer confidence. In the United States, the most widely respected standard for engineering programs is ABET accreditation, awarded by the Engineering Accreditation Commission. An ABET-accredited online master’s in engineering ensures the curriculum meets rigorous criteria in mathematics, science, and engineering fundamentals, and prepares graduates for professional licensure exams such as the PE (Professional Engineer) exam.
Beyond program‐level accreditation, regional accreditation of the institution—such as through the Higher Learning Commission (HLC)—confirms academic quality and eligibility for federal financial aid. When reviewing program details, verify that both the university and the specific engineering master’s track are listed on the ABET website. Additionally, confirm transfer credit policies and how accreditation impacts eligibility for state licensure, especially if you plan to work outside Michigan.

What are the emerging niches within the Engineering field?
As the engineering field continues to evolve, several emerging niches are gaining prominence, offering prospective students in Dearborn, MI a wide range of specializations to choose from. For instance, the University of Michigan-Dearborn, a reputable institution in the field, has introduced programs that cater to these emerging areas, providing students with a competitive edge in the job market. Some of the notable emerging niches within the engineering field include:
Artificial Intelligence and Machine Learning Engineering, which involves the development of intelligent systems that can learn, reason, and interact with humans, with applications in areas such as robotics, healthcare, and finance, and is being explored by researchers at the University of Michigan-Dearborn's College of Engineering and Computer Science.
Cybersecurity Engineering, which focuses on designing and implementing secure systems, networks, and protocols to protect against cyber threats, and is becoming increasingly important as technology advances, with companies like Ford Motor Company, headquartered in Dearborn, MI, investing heavily in cybersecurity measures.
Sustainable and Renewable Energy Engineering, which involves the development of innovative solutions to address the global energy crisis, such as solar, wind, and hydrogen fuel cell technologies, and is being driven by government initiatives and private investments, with the city of Dearborn, MI, aiming to increase its use of renewable energy sources.
Biomedical Engineering, which applies engineering principles to medical and biological systems, leading to the development of new medical devices, equipment, and procedures, and is an area of growing interest, with the University of Michigan-Dearborn's biomedical engineering program providing students with hands-on experience in this field.
Autonomous Systems Engineering, which encompasses the design, development, and deployment of autonomous vehicles, drones, and other systemsthat can operate independently, and is being driven by advancements in sensor technologies, computer vision, and machine learning, with companies like Ford and GM investing heavily in autonomous vehicle research and development in the Dearborn, MI area.
Environmental Engineering, which focuses on developing solutions to environmental problems, such as air and water pollution, waste management, and climate change, and is becoming increasingly important as concerns about the environment continue to grow, with the city of Dearborn, MI, implementing initiatives to reduce its environmental footprint.
Data Science and Engineering, which involves the application of engineering principles to extract insights and knowledge from large datasets, and is being driven by the increasing availability of big data and advances in analytics and machine learning, with the University of Michigan-Dearborn's data science program providing students with a strong foundation in this area.
Neuroscience Engineering, which applies engineering principles to understand and interact with the brain and nervous system, leading to the development of new treatments and therapies for neurological disorders, and is an area of growing interest, with researchers at the University of Michigan-Dearborn's College of Engineering and Computer Science exploring the intersection of engineering and neuroscience.
